Output 26121c443021d4fe958ef4a29226392eec31fe73ce92587416cf559592bc4819:0

value
390660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 daff042ae6be27c10911d12ae387d88bc88c5032 OP_EQUAL
address
3MexjCpH4UjEX2ejEyDYENXHF6CvgYep1M
transaction
26121c443021d4fe958ef4a29226392eec31fe73ce92587416cf559592bc4819
spent
true